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of steel structure rolling technology, specifically a steel structure plate rolling forming device. Background Technology
[0002] Steel structural components are an important type of reinforcement in infrastructure construction, playing a significant load-bearing role in railway overhead bridge piers; while L-shaped steel is a common type of steel structural component. During the processing of L-shaped steel, it needs to be bent before it can be applied to concrete of the corresponding shape.
[0003] In the actual operation of L-shaped steel processing, the L-shaped steel rolling and forming process often faces many challenges, one of the most intractable problems being the difficulty in controlling the L-shaped steel during the rolling process. This problem not only affects the forming quality of the product but also brings considerable trouble to production efficiency and cost control. When L-shaped steel is fed into a plate rolling machine for rolling, its internal stress and strain state is very complex. Under the action of external forces, L-shaped steel is prone to plastic deformation, but due to the diversity of physical properties and mechanical properties of L-shaped steel, its deformation direction and degree are often difficult to predict and control accurately. This leads to the possibility that L-shaped steel may bend and fail to form its intended shape during the actual rolling process, that is, it cannot be rolled according to the expected trajectory and shape. To address this, we propose a steel structure plate rolling and forming device. Utility Model Content

[0021] A steel structure plate rolling forming device includes a pressure plate rotating assembly 1, an adjustable rotating assembly 2, a guide column 3, an arc-shaped side plate 4, a panel 5, and a power assembly 6. The adjustable rotating assembly 2 is located on both sides of the pressure plate rotating assembly 1, the guide column 3 is located in front of the pressure plate rotating assembly 1, and the arc-shaped side plate 4 surrounds the pressure plate rotating assembly 1 and the adjustable rotating assembly 2. The pressure plate rotating assembly 1, the adjustable rotating assembly 2, the guide column 3, and the arc-shaped side plate 4 are all located above the panel 5, and the power assembly 6 is located below the panel 5.
[0022] The pressure plate rotation assembly 1 includes a pressure plate 11, a cylinder 12, a first drive wheel 13, and a first connecting column 14. The pressure plate 11 is fixedly connected above the cylinder 12, the first drive wheel 13 is fixedly connected above the first connecting column 14, and the cylinder 12 is fixedly connected below the first connecting column 14. The cylinder 12 can drive the pressure plate 11 to move downwards to contact the L-shaped steel, thereby limiting its bending process. Driven by the first connecting column 14, the first drive wheel 13 is driven to rotate synchronously.
[0023] It should be noted that the surface of the first drive wheel 13 is provided with serrations, which can increase the friction with the L-shaped steel and better drive the L-shaped steel forward.
[0024] The adjustable rotating assembly 2 includes a heightening pad 21, a handle 22, a raised shaft 23, a second drive wheel 24, and a second connecting post 25. The heightening pad 21 is located above the raised shaft 23, and the handle 22 is fixedly connected above the heightening pad 21. The second drive wheel 24 is fixedly connected below the raised shaft 23, and the lower part of the raised shaft 23 is fixedly connected to the second connecting post 25. When processing L-shaped steel with a large height, the heightening pad 21 can be installed onto the raised shaft 23 by operating the handle 22 to accommodate the height of the L-shaped steel. Subsequently, driven by the rotation of the second connecting post 25, the raised shaft 23 and the second drive wheel 24 mounted on it will rotate accordingly.
[0025] It should be noted that the raised shaft 23 has protrusions at both ends, while the inner side of the second drive wheel 24 is equipped with grooves that precisely match the protrusions of the raised shaft 23. This allows the raised shaft 23 to rotate synchronously with the second drive wheel 24, ensuring a tight fit and efficient transmission. The surface of the second drive wheel 24 is serrated to increase the friction with the L-shaped steel, thus better driving the L-shaped steel forward.

[0027] The drive assembly 66 includes a first track shaft 661, a first track shaft wheel 662, a second track shaft 663, a second track shaft wheel 664, a third track shaft 665, a third track shaft wheel 666, a track 667, a rotating roller shaft 668, and a rotating motor 669. The first track shaft 661 is fixedly connected to the upper part of the second connecting post 25. The first track shaft wheel 662 is fixedly disposed outside the first track shaft 661. The second track shaft 663 is fixedly connected to the upper part of the first connecting post 14. The second track shaft wheel 664 is fixedly disposed outside the second track shaft 663. The third track shaft wheel 666 is fixedly disposed outside the third track shaft 665. The track 667 surrounds the first track shaft wheel 662, the second track shaft wheel 664, and the third track shaft wheel 666. The rotating roller shaft 668 is fixedly connected to the lower part of the third track shaft 665 and connected to the upper part of the rotating motor 669. The rotating motor 669 is fixedly connected to the lower part of the base plate 65. The base plate 65 firmly supports the entire drive assembly 66. A rotary motor 669 drives a rotary roller 668 to rotate, which in turn causes the third track roller 666 mounted on the roller to rotate. As the third track roller 666 rotates, the track 667 is driven to move, and this chain reaction causes the first track roller 662 and the second track roller 664 to begin rotating. Finally, this rotational power is transmitted to the first track axle 661 and the second track axle 663, causing them to rotate synchronously.
[0028] It should be added that the first connecting column 14 and the second connecting column 25 both penetrate the panel 5 and extend into the rectangular frame structure, and are respectively connected to the second track shaft 663 and the first track shaft 661. The first connecting column 14 and the panel 5, as well as the second connecting column 25 and the panel 5, are connected by bearings. The inner ring of the bearing is fixed to the first connecting column 14 and the second connecting column 25, and the outer ring is fixed to the panel 5. This arrangement can not only provide stable support for the first connecting column 14 and the second connecting column 25, but also ensure their normal rotation.
[0029] It should be noted that a switch capable of controlling cylinder 12 and rotary motor 669 is installed on the front side plate 63.
[0030] The L-shaped steel to be bent is properly placed on panel 5, ensuring that one end is in close contact with guide post 3 for stable guidance, while the other end is close to the second drive wheel 24, so that the power generated by its rotation can achieve precise movement and bending of the L-shaped steel. The drive assembly 66 mounted on base plate 65 can efficiently drive the entire device to achieve smooth rotation.
[0031] The cylinder 12 drives the pressure plate 11 downwards to contact the L-shaped steel, thus limiting its bending process. Then, the rotary motor 669 is activated, which in turn drives the rotary roller 668 to rotate. This action causes the third track axle wheel 666 mounted on the rotary roller 668 to rotate as well. With the rotation of the third track axle wheel 666, the track 667 is driven to move, and this chain reaction causes the first track axle wheel 662 and the second track axle wheel 664 to rotate. Finally, this rotational power is transmitted to the first track axle 661 and the second track axle 663, causing them to rotate synchronously. When the second track axle 663 starts to rotate, this power is transmitted to the connected first connecting column 14, causing the first connecting column 14 to rotate as well. With the rotation of the first connecting column 14, the first drive wheel 13 rotates synchronously. Similarly, when the first track axle 661 rotates, it drives the connected second connecting column 25 to rotate. As the second connecting column 25 rotates, the protruding shaft 23 and the second drive wheel 24 mounted on it also rotate. The surfaces of the first drive wheel 13 and the second drive wheel 24 are serrated, which increases the friction with the L-shaped steel, thus better driving the L-shaped steel forward. When the L-shaped steel comes into contact with the curved side plate 4, it is subjected to the impact force of the curved side plate 4, and is guided to bend along its curvature. During this process, the specific curvature design of the curved side plate 4 ensures that the L-shaped steel can bend and deform according to the expected trajectory.
